The Physiological Reality of a Calorie Deficit

When you reduce your caloric intake, your body shifts from its usual energy sources to its stored reserves. This adjustment phase can trigger a sensation of fatigue as your body's systems recalibrate. This is a fundamental concept in weight loss, but it's often misinterpreted as a sign that something is wrong. In reality, it's a signal that your body is effectively using its stored fat for fuel.

Why Your Body Feels a Fuel Shortage

Your body's preferred source of immediate energy is glucose, derived from carbohydrates. When you cut calories, especially carbs, your body's glycogen stores are depleted, and it must become more efficient at burning fat for energy. This process can be slower and less efficient initially, leading to a noticeable drop in energy, particularly during exercise. Over time, your body adapts, and many people report feeling more energetic as weight loss progresses.

Common Causes of Low Energy on a Diet

Several factors can contribute to that run-down feeling when you're in a calorie deficit. Understanding these causes allows for targeted solutions that don't derail your progress.

  • Insufficient Macronutrient Intake: Cutting calories often means reducing intake of one or more macronutrients. Inadequate protein can lead to muscle loss and weakness, while too few complex carbohydrates leave your body without its primary energy source. Healthy fats are also crucial for hormone function and energy.
  • Micronutrient Deficiencies: Restricting calories can inadvertently cause deficiencies in essential vitamins and minerals like iron, folate, or vitamin B12. Iron deficiency, for instance, can lead to anemia and extreme fatigue. Consuming a diverse range of nutrient-dense foods is key to preventing this.
  • Dehydration and Electrolyte Imbalance: Fatigue is a classic symptom of dehydration. When in a calorie deficit, people may unintentionally drink less water. Intense workouts in this state can also lead to electrolyte imbalances, causing muscle weakness and sluggishness.
  • Hormonal Changes: Prolonged calorie restriction can increase cortisol, the stress hormone, which negatively impacts sleep and energy levels. Leptin, the satiety hormone, may also decrease, leading to increased hunger and fatigue.
  • Increased Exercise Volume: Starting a new exercise routine alongside a calorie deficit can be a double-whammy, leaving you with little energy for recovery. Overtraining without sufficient rest and fuel is a recipe for burnout and fatigue.

Strategies to Combat Fatigue and Boost Energy

Managing your energy levels requires a multi-faceted approach. By implementing a few key strategies, you can minimize fatigue without compromising your weight loss goals.

Optimize Your Macronutrient Distribution

Rather than drastically cutting a single macronutrient, focus on a balanced approach. A macro split of roughly 40-50% carbohydrates, 25-35% protein, and 20-30% fat is often recommended for weight loss, though individual needs vary. Prioritizing lean protein keeps you feeling full, while complex carbs provide sustained energy.

Prioritize Sleep and Hydration

Aim for 7 to 9 hours of quality sleep per night. Poor sleep is directly linked to increased cortisol and fatigue. Stay well-hydrated throughout the day, as even mild dehydration can trigger fatigue. Drinking water before meals can also help manage appetite.

Choose Your Fuel Wisely

Focus on nutrient-dense foods rather than "empty calories" from processed items. Whole foods like fruits, vegetables, and whole grains provide steady energy and essential micronutrients.

Manage Stress Effectively

Stress is an energy-drainer and can increase cortisol. Incorporate stress-reducing activities into your routine, such as walking, meditation, or yoga, to improve energy and sleep.

The Importance of Exercise and Timing

Physical activity, especially low-to-moderate intensity, can boost energy levels. Consider timing your carb intake around your workouts to ensure you have adequate fuel for performance and recovery. Listen to your body and incorporate rest days to prevent overtraining.

Healthy vs. Unhealthy Calorie Deficit

To illustrate the difference, here is a comparison table outlining the characteristics of a healthy and an unhealthy calorie deficit approach.

Feature Healthy Calorie Deficit Unhealthy Calorie Deficit
Energy Levels Mild, temporary dip, followed by stable or improved energy as body adapts. Persistent and severe fatigue, exhaustion, and lethargy.
Nutrient Intake Balanced and nutrient-dense, ensuring all essential vitamins and minerals are met. Highly restrictive, leading to nutrient deficiencies and potential health issues.
Weight Loss Rate Slow and steady (e.g., 1-2 lbs per week). Rapid and unsustainable, often with rapid weight regain.
Mood and Mental Health Improved mood and confidence over time. Irritability, anxiety, depression, and mood swings due to low energy and hunger.
Physical Performance Maintained or improved performance, with proper fueling. Decreased performance, reduced strength, and possible muscle loss.
Sustainability Adherence is manageable long-term, leading to sustainable weight loss. Difficult to maintain, often leading to binge eating and failure.
